On Wed, 2007-08-08 at 12:39 -0700, Hal wrote:
I have tryed with logging_send_audit_msgs(local_login_t)
But still: [root@localhost hal]# make -f /usr/share/selinux/devel/Makefile local.pp Compiling strict local module /usr/bin/checkmodule: loading policy configuration from tmp/local.tmp local.te:9:ERROR 'unknown class capability used in rule' at token ';' on line 81105: #line 9 allow local_login_t self:capability audit_write; /usr/bin/checkmodule: error(s) encountered while parsing configuration make: *** [tmp/local.mod] Error 1
I really have no idea what all this means. there is nowhere "allow" in local.te. if it is in this macros at the end... Do I need to install the policy source and edit it?
It is in the interface. You need to change this:
module local 1.0;
to this:
policy_module(local,1.0)
It will automatically require all of the kernel object classes.
